Sherline headstocks and parts can be found in a range of models from the factory. Usually ER16 and MT1. Both of which are very small. Sherline also provides WW collet sets for really small work. Mainly watchmakers and clockmakers use the WW collets. The majority of prefer ER25, ER32 and even ER40 collet sizes with a larger spindle travel through hole. The 5C collet for the Sherline lathe would be the best. For Sherline mills, the majority of truly don’t care for the MT1 and barely like the ER16. An R8 spindle with a low profile would be best. Taig likewise uses lathes and mills. It’s Sherlines primary competitors. In fact, you can discover a lot of videos and posts describing Taig vs Sherline. The Taig items offer a lot more stiff methods and typically more “sturdy” in general. The Taig motors are pretty weak, much like the Sherline motors. A high quality brushless motor can make the machine appear like a completely different mill or lathe. Taig also offers a nice CNC prepared mill and lathe. You can also opt for their digital CNC system which uses closed-looped steppers and Mach3 software. The Taig spindles have the very same problems as the Sherline. They are far too small. The only exception is the 5C collet headstock model they use. We will do a review of the 5C in the future. The good thing is that they now use a ballscrew alternative for their mill and lathe. Plus, the deal a “gang tool” lathe. The disadvantage with both makes is the lack of major upgrades.
Sherline provides lots of parts and accessories, however not much to make it a much better machine. To start with, they headstock uses bad quality bearings and the bearings are too little. This suggests the spindle itself needs to be small. A spindle with really little mass means the lathe or mill the finish quality will not be as good and based on vibration problems. For example, they offer lots of lathe accessories, but you can’t get a 5C headstock or ER25, ER32 or ER40. Plus, the travel through hole needs to be little because the bearings are small. There is a comparable issue with the mill. You can only use ER16 collets and this limits its use. Of course those in Bartlett, Texas 76511 may have different needs.

What about a much better jaw chuck for the lathe? Numerous grumble that the small chucks will not hold steel for cutting. The part will just fall out. On alternative is to purchase a headstock with a jaw chuck adapter integrated in. This can open up more options for 5″ or 6″ chuck. Especially if you choose bigger bearings.
